WebEffect of Subsidy on Supply and Demand Graph. Below is a graphical representation of how a subsidy affects a market at equilibrium. The subsidy splits the benefit, where suppliers get a higher price, at the same time as consumers receive a lower price. WebQs (subsidy) = 44+24 (p+3.87) We now set Qd equal to Qs (subsidy) and solve for price (which gives us the price paid by the consumers). 420-30p = 44 + 24 (p+3.87) => 420-30p = 44 + 24p + 92.88 Now we subtract 136.88 (44+92.88) and add 30p to both sides to get: 283.12=54p or p = 5.24 (rounded)
